2

我第一次尝试在我的 Flutter 应用程序中使用rxdart包,我已经在 yaml 文件中添加了这个包,然后我保存了它,vscode在完成后自动运行flutter packages get on project 我尝试使用以下行导入包

import 'package:rxdart/rxdart.dart';

但编译器无法识别包中的 rxdart。这导致了应用程序中的错误。

以下是我对pubspec.yaml的依赖

dependencies:
  flutter:
    sdk: flutter


  cupertino_icons: ^0.1.2

  rxdart: ^0.18.0

dev_dependencies:
  flutter_test:
    sdk: flutter

更新

这是我正在从事的项目的回购:https ://www.github.com/touseefbsb/LoginStateful

您必须打开文件夹 login_stateful_bloc 并且错误在我试图导入它的bloc.dart文件中。

4

2 回答 2

5

您必须保留缩进:

  dependencies:
    flutter:
      sdk: flutter
    cupertino_icons: ^0.1.2
    rxdart: ^0.18.0
于 2018-08-17T16:36:01.313 回答
0

我遇到了同样的问题。即使在 pub get 之后,它也不起作用。然后我只是重新启动了我的 IDE(Android Studio),现在它可以工作了。

于 2021-11-27T08:35:37.690 回答